The 7th grade A & B teams kept their unbeaten streaks alive on Thursday against Briesemeister. The A team offense was led by Quarterback Jacob Cantu and a committee of running backs including Jared Molina, Izaak Villarreal, and Cody Bevil as well as great blocking by the offensive line. The defense kept the Toros offense in check all night thanks to great play by Robert Flores, Richard Sanchez and Martin Gonzales leading to a 34-12 victory. The B team pitched a 36-0 shutout with big plays from quarterback Weston King and receiver Michael Lynch, combined with a swarming defense led by linebackers Koulton Hall and C.C. Matull. Both teams are 3-0 and looking forward to hosting Dobie next Thursday! Go BLUE!


Congratulations to the 7th grade volleyball teams. The A-team defeated Dobie 25-8 and 25-8. Jessica Waldrip led the offense serving up 11 aces and Allie Hubicsak had 7. Casey Chafin had 6 hits and Morgan Land had 4. Good job ladies!

The 7th grade B-team won all 3 of their games last night with scores of 25-22, 25-21, and 15-9. Destinee Farias led the Unicorns with 9 aces, Kate Lemley followed with 5 aces and Lisa Pickens ended the game with a kill. Congratulations ladies!
